THIS year’s events to mark UN Anti-Racism Day take place against the backdrop of a frightening rise in racism as illustrated by this week’s appalling treatment of Diane Abbott MP.
In recent weeks we’ve also seen a wave of Islamophobia, increasing anti-Muslim and anti-semitic hate crimes, with the government stoking up fears of extremism and division to pander to racist voters.
This follows a toxic “stop the boats” campaign against asylum-seekers that has emboldened a fascist street movement over the last year.
Secretary of State for Levelling Up, Housing and Communities Michael Gove MP’s recent announcement on extremism smacks of hypocrisy and double standards.
